Residents were evacuated from a sheltered accommodation scheme and both the village hall and the doctor's surgery were flooded

A community rallied round to help when flooding hit the village of Brigstock last night (Wednesday).

Brigstock Parish Council teamed up with residents to evacuate people from sheltered accommodation scheme Harpers Court as the waters rose.

They helped find accommodation for those who needed it overnight and today the clean-up operation has started.
